Etymology 1
From Middle Dutch sigen (“to drop down, to slump”), from Old Dutch *sīgan, from Proto-West Germanic *sīgan, from Proto-Germanic *sīganą.
Verb
zijgen
- (intransitive, archaic) to slump, to fall down, to drop

Etymology 2
From Middle Dutch siën (“to filter, to seep”), from Old Dutch *sīan, from Proto-West Germanic *sīhwan, from Proto-Germanic *sīhwaną.
Verb
zijgen
- (transitive) to filter
